SAN 配置和分区规则摘要

在正常运行期间,光纤通道环境中的系统由受支持的配置和分区规则来定义。如果单个故障导致这些规则中的一条或多条失效,那么在纠正此故障并将配置恢复为正常受支持方式之前,配置仍受支持。

配置术语描述

路径是两个光纤通道端口之间的逻辑连接。仅当这两个光纤通道端口位于同一区域中时,路径才会存在。

核心交换机是指包含系统端口的交换机。由于大多数 SAN 光纤网流量可能流经系统,因此可将系统放在光纤网的核心位置。 某些配置的核心交换机只包含交换机间链路 (ISL),而其存储器边缘接取交换机则包含系统端口。在该规则摘要中,存储器边缘接取交换机与核心交换机相同。

双核光纤网设计是指在同一个光纤网中将两个交换机指定为核心交换机的环境。每个节点都有一个与所有核心交换机连接的光纤通道端口。然后,使用分区来确保只要有可能,节点间流量就只在单个交换机中流动。

SAN 配置规则

系统支持 SAN 供应商所支持的任何 SAN 光纤网配置。

有关直连配置的更多信息,请参阅有关规划直连配置的主题。有关在配置到系统的直接连接时的特定需求,请参阅预防性维护规划文档 Direct Attachment of Storwize and SAN Volume Controller Systems

通过 SAN 的节点连接:
  • 可以选择在同一 I/O 组中的节点之间配置 SAN 通信。同一个 I/O 组中端口之间的所有节点间通信都不能跨 ISL。
  • 系统中的每个节点都必须至少有两个端口具有到同一系统中不同机柜内的所有其他节点的路径。节点到同一系统中另一个节点的路径数不得超过 16 条。
  • 系统与交换机之间的光纤通道连接数会因光纤类型和不同的 SFP(长波和短波)而异。
存储系统连接(可选):
  • 系统和存储器之间的连接需要最高可用带宽。为实现最佳性能和可靠性,请确保系统节点和存储系统之间的路径不跨 ISL。如果在这些路径上使用 ISL,请确保有足够的带宽可用。需要使用 SAN 监控来确定发生故障的 ISL。
  • 每个系统节点都必须具有针对每个存储系统的同一组全球端口名 (WWPN) 的路径。
  • 如果系统节点和存储系统之间存在多条路径,并且某些路径跨 ISL,那么应使用分区来防止系统使用跨 ISL 的路径。
  • 当路由整个保持在光纤通道连接中并且不使用其他传输技术(如因特网协议 (IP))时,支持系统与存储系统之间的 SAN 路由技术。
  • 当使用 SAN 连接到外部存储系统时,同一个控制机柜中的每个节点容器都必须具有到同一组光纤通道 SAN 的光纤通道连接。
主机连接:
  • 主机和系统之间的路径在主机和系统节点间最多支持 3 个 ISL 中继段。
  • 系统支持系统与主机之间的 SAN 路由技术(包括 FCIP 链路)。但使用长距离 FCIP 连接可能会降低通过此技术连接的任何服务器的性能。
  • 主机可以直接连接到系统光纤通道端口,也可以通过 SAN 光纤网进行连接。
系统间连接:
  • 对于具有到系统中其他节点上端口的可用路径的节点端口,必须满足以下条件:
    1. 端口必须连接到同一光纤通道 SAN 或链接在一起的多个 SAN。
    2. SAN 分区必须至少在一个区域中具有这两个端口。
    3. 系统上的系统配置必须使其系统上的端口号能够连接到伙伴系统。如果端口号不在光纤通道伙伴端口掩码中,那么将无法使用可用路径。
  • 该系统支持将 SAN 路由技术(包括 FCIP 链路)用于使用高速镜像全局镜像的系统间连接。
一般的 SAN 配置规则:
  • 要在交换机之间最有效地利用可用带宽,可在所有 ISL 上使用 ISL 干线(也称为端口通道)。
  • 在使用基于 IP 的光纤通道 (FCIP) 或 iSCSI 连接时,最好在 IP 网络中使用巨型帧。
  • 每个系统可支持 0 - 4 个对应 SAN。
  • 等待时间较长的链路可能会影响性能。请确保遵循 SAN 交换机供应商和其他所连接设备的有关 SAN 中光纤通道连接长度的支持声明。
  • 所有光纤通道设备(主机除外)都必须通过 SAN 光纤网进行连接,不得使用直接连接。您可以直接连接主机或通过 SAN 光纤网连接主机。
  • SAN 必须只包含受支持的交换机、光纤通道扩展器和 SAN 路由器。请访问以下 Web 站点,以了解特定固件级别和受支持硬件:

    http://support.lenovo.com.cn/lenovo/wsi/Modules/DriverDownLoadServer.aspx

分区规则

注:
  1. 将这些规则应用于包含系统端口的所有光纤网。
  2. 如果边缘设备包含多个严格的分区需求,请按照存储系统规则进一步限制系统分区规则。例如,IBM DS4000 系统不支持在同一区域中同时存在存储系统 A 和存储系统 B。
主机分区:
  • 系统需要对所有包含 64 个以上主机对象的大型配置进行单一发起方分区。每个服务器光纤通道端口都必须位于自身区域中,此区域包含光纤通道端口和系统端口。在少于 64 个主机的配置中,如果主机区域包含多个相似的 HBA 和操作系统,那么您最多可在该区域中具有 40 个光纤通道端口。
  • 为实现最佳性能,每个主机光纤通道端口每个卷最多只能包含两条路径。这一比率等同于每个 HBA 每个系统节点包含一个端口的区域。
  • 为实现负载均衡,可在系统端口之间交替使用服务器光纤通道端口。例如,使用每个系统节点的端口 1 和 3 对第一台服务器进行分区(每个光纤网一个系统端口)。使用端口 2 和 4 对第二台服务器进行分区。
  • 针对系统卷的受支持路径的最大数目为 8。
  • 如果主机对象未映射到所有 I/O 组,请勿将来自系统中所有节点的系统端口包含在主机区域中。例如,如果节点 A 在 I/O 组 X 中,并且主机对象已映射到 I/O 组 X,那么主机区域中只会包含来自节点 A 的端口。

    映射到 I/O 组的最大主机数少于每个系统的最大主机数。 因此,在一些可能会增长超出每个 I/O 组最大主机数的配置中,请不要将每个主机都映射到每个 I/O 组。

  • 使用双核 SAN 设计时,要求任何节点间通信都不使用 ISL 链路。在这种类型的配置中创建主机区域时,请确保主机区域中的每个系统端口都连接到同一光纤通道交换机。
存储系统分区:
  • 对于大多数配置,请遵循以下规则:
    • 对于每个存储系统,创建一个区域,其中包含来自每个节点的系统端口及所有存储系统端口,除非由该存储系统的分区准则另行声明。
    • 包含系统和存储系统的区域不需要单一发起方分区。系统端口被设计为相互登录以构成系统。
系统分区:
  • 如果系统具有多个控制机柜,那么系统中的每个节点容器都必须至少有两个端口具有到同一系统中所有其他节点的路径。满足这些规则的分区需求通常可满足其他区域的要求。但是,为清晰起见,对于每个 SAN 光纤网,您必须创建一个区域,其中包含 SAN 光纤网中此系统的所有端口。
  • 如果系统只有 1 个控制机柜,并且有一个或多个光纤通道端口连接到 SAN 光纤网,请允许节点容器通过光纤通道网络进行通信。为每个 SAN 光纤网中的每个系统创建一个区域,并将此系统的所有端口添加到该区域中,将满足这一最佳做法要求。